Legal Ways to Stay in Egypt Long-Term
If you want to stay in Egypt for 1 year or more, you need to choose the right residency option.
Here are the main legal ways:
🏠 1. Tourist Residence Permit
- One of the most common options
- Suitable for non-working foreigners
- Can be issued for up to 1 year
💼 2. Work Residence
- Required if you are employed in Egypt
- Linked to a work permit
- Provides a stable legal status
👨👩👧 3. Family Residence
- For those married to Egyptian citizens
- Or connected to family members legally residing in Egypt
🏦 4. Bank Deposit Residence
- Based on a financial deposit
- Ideal for retirees or non-working individuals
🏡 5. Property-Based Residence
- Requires owning property with proper registration
- Often linked to a Green Contract
- Suitable for long-term investors
🎓 6. Student Residence
- For foreigners enrolled in educational institutions in Egypt
Which Option Is Right for You?
Choosing the right option depends on your situation:
- Not working → Tourist or Bank Deposit Residence
- Working → Work Residence
- Investing → Property Residence
- Family ties → Family Residence
👉 The key is to match your residency type with your real situation.

Can You Apply for Tourist Residency After Staying 1 Year in Egypt?
This is one of the most important questions:
👉 Can you apply for tourist residency after staying in Egypt for 1 year?
✔️ The Simple Answer
Yes — you can apply at any time
as long as you meet the required conditions.
⚠️ The Important Detail Most People Don’t Know
If you have already spent 1 full year in Egypt on tourist status:
👉 Your application will require:
Security approval
👉 This applies:
- Regardless of your nationality
❗ The Risk
Security approval is:
- Not guaranteed
- Subject to review
- May result in rejection
👉 If your application is rejected:
❌ You lose the residency fees you paid
❌ You lose time and effort
💡 The Practical Solution (Expert Tip)
Instead of taking this risk:
👉 It is highly recommended to:
- Travel outside Egypt
- Even for just one day
- Then return again
🎯 What Happens After You Return?
👉 You start a new cycle:
- Enter Egypt again
- Apply for tourist residency
- Avoid security approval complications
✔️ No issues with exit
✔️ No issues with re-entry

FAQ
Can I stay in Egypt for 1 year with a tourist visa only?
Not reliably — you need a residence permit for long-term stay.
Is security approval always required after 1 year?
Yes, if you stayed continuously on tourist status.
Is leaving Egypt for one day enough?
Yes, in most cases, it resets your entry and avoids complications.
Will I have problems re-entering Egypt?
No, as long as your documents are valid.
